San Jose features rookie center Macklin Celebrini, who was the first overall pick in last June's NHL Draft. The 18-year-old owns 42 points (18 goals, 24 assists) in 48 games. He is second in rookie scoring behind Canadiens defenseman Lane Hutson, who has 44 points (four goals, 40 assists) in 59 games.
